When Should My Kid Have Their Initial Dental Go To?
For most children, it's advised to arrange their initial oral check out by the age of one to make certain appropriate dental healthcare from an early age. This very early visit allows the pediatric dentist to check the development of your child's teeth, give advice on appropriate oral health techniques, and find any kind of potential issues at an early stage. It likewise assists your youngster come to be accustomed to the oral office environment, reducing stress and anxiety throughout future brows through.
During the initial oral see, the dental expert will examine your kid's mouth, gums, and any type of arising teeth. They'll also discuss important subjects such as teething, proper nourishment for oral health and wellness, and how to stop dental caries. The dental expert may show how to clean your youngster's teeth properly and resolve any inquiries or issues you may have regarding your kid's oral health.
What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?
Usual pediatric dental procedures normally include regular cleansings, dental fillings, and fluoride treatments. Routine cleanings are crucial for maintaining your kid's dental wellness by getting rid of plaque and tartar buildup that can cause cavities and gum tissue condition. These cleansings are generally performed by an oral hygienist who'll additionally provide beneficial ideas on correct dental hygiene methods for your child.
Oral fillings are common treatments to deal with cavities in children. The dental expert will get rid of the decayed part of the tooth and fill the area with a material such as composite material or amalgam to recover the tooth's function and prevent further degeneration.
Fluoride treatments are one more usual treatment in pediatric dentistry. Fluoride aids to reinforce the enamel of the teeth, making them a lot more immune to decay. These therapies are commonly advised by dental practitioners to aid stop tooth cavities and preserve great oral health.
Other typical pediatric oral procedures may include oral sealants, removals, and orthodontic evaluations. These treatments intend to guarantee your child's teeth are healthy and effectively lined up as they grow.
